Technical Specification

  • TypePack
  • ChemistryLi-ion
  • Nominal Voltage (V)3.7
  • Capacity (mAh)2600
  • Max Continuous Discharge Current1.4A
  • Battery Charging Current
    • Standard0.5A
    • Rapid1.3A
  • Weight50g
  • Dimension72 x 19mm (LxD)
  • ConnectorMolex 51021-0200
  • Avg. Temperature Ranges for
    • Charging32° F~113° F / (0~45°C)
    • Discharging14°F ~140°F / (-10~60°C)
    • Storage32°F ~86°F / (0~30°C)
  • PCB/Pack Protection(for single cell voltages)
    • Overcharge Protection<4.2V
    • Over-discharge Protection>3.0V
  • Over Current Cutoff (A):6.5 ± 1.5A

CAUTION:

- when working with Li-ion cells, they are very sensitive to charging characteristics and may explode if mis-handled.
- users should have enough knowledge on Li-ion rechargeable batteries in charging, and discharging before use.
- we are not responsible for any damage caused by misuse or mishandling of these Li-ion battery packs.
- it is strongly suggest that you use our Smart Li-ion battery chargers to recharge the battery pack
- never use conventional DC adapter to charge the battery module - we are NOT responsible for any damage that is caused by improper charging.
- do not make parallel connection with more than three modules to avoid uneven charge.
